On November 18, 2021 at 18:01 UTC, a magnitude 2.9 shallow crustal earthquake struck 3 km SW of Prattsville, Arkansas, at a depth of 8.9 km and coordinates 34.2908°, -92.5820°. This earthquake was detected by 20 seismic stations with excellent location accuracy and was assigned a USGS significance rating of 143, placing it among routine seismic activity.

Physical scale: An earthquake of magnitude 2.9 releases seismic energy equivalent to roughly 374 kg of TNT. Empirical fault-scaling laws (Wells & Coppersmith, 1994) estimate the subsurface rupture length at approximately 63 m — a useful intuition for the size of the slip patch on the fault.
